Charles Pierre Péguy (January 7, 1873 – September 5, 1914) was a French poet, essayist, and editor. Known for integrating socialism, nationalism, and Catholicism into his works, he left a significant literary mark. Péguy's intellectual journey and poetic contributions continue to resonate today.

Major Achievements and Career Highlights

Charles Péguy's intellectual pursuits were characterized by two primary philosophies: socialism and nationalism, which served as foundational themes in his extensive body of work. He explored these ideas with considerable depth, reflecting the complex political landscape of his time. His writings offered a unique synthesis of these often-contrasting ideologies, providing rich commentary on French society.

A profound personal and intellectual transformation occurred by 1908, when Péguy, after years of self-described uneasy agnosticism, became a believing Catholic. This conversion significantly influenced his subsequent works, imbuing them with a strong spiritual dimension. His Catholicism became an integral part of his identity and intellectual output, shaping his perspectives on morality, society, and human existence.

Notable Works or Contributions

Péguy's bibliography showcases a diverse array of literary forms, reflecting his versatility as a writer. Among his most recognized poetic and essayistic contributions are "Le mystère des saints innocents" and "Eve," which explore themes of faith and humanity with profound sensitivity. His work "Notre patrie ..." further exemplifies his nationalist sentiments and engagement with French identity.

He also authored "Lettre à Franklin-Bouillon," a testament to his journalistic and critical prowess, and the lyrical "La chanson du roi Dagobert." Other significant works include "Œuvres choisies, 1900-1910," a collection offering a valuable overview of his output during a crucial decade. Titles such as "Marcel," "Poesías," "Veronica," and "Et vous riez" further demonstrate his prolific literary contributions, spanning poetry and philosophical prose.

Later Years

Charles Péguy's life met a tragic and untimely end during the early days of World War I. He was killed in action on September 5, 1914, at the age of 41, just as the conflict was beginning to engulf Europe. His death occurred near Villeroy, Seine-et-Marne, France, as a result of engagement with German invading forces. This specific location is also near Le Plessis-l'Évêque, his designated death place.

His loss was a significant blow to French literature and intellectual life, making him one of the many cultural figures whose promising careers were cut short by the devastating conflict. Péguy's death became emblematic of the sacrifice demanded by the Great War, ending the vibrant career of a deeply engaged and influential thinker.
